PM8315 TEMUX
HIGH DENSITY T1/E1 FRAMER WITH
INTEGRATED VT/TU MAPPER AND M13 MUX
Provides an HDLC interface with 128 bytes of buffering for terminating the
facility data link.
Provides performance monitoring counters sufficiently large as to allow
performance monitor counter polling at a minimum rate of once per second.
Optionally, updates the performance monitoring counters and interrupts the
microprocessor once per second, timed to the receive line.
Provides an optional elastic store which may be used to time the ingress
streams to a common clock and frame alignment, or to facilitate per-DS0
loopbacks.
Provides DS-1 robbed bit signaling extraction, with optional data inversion,
programmable idle code substitution, digital milliwatt code substitution, bit
fixing, and two superframes of signaling debounce on a per-channel basis.
A pseudo-random sequence user selectable from 211 –1, 215 –1 or220 –1, may
be detected in the T1 stream in either the ingress or egress directions. The
detector counts pattern errors using a 24-bit non-saturating PRBS error
counter. The pseudo-random sequence can be the entire T1 or any
combination of DS0s within a framed T1.
Line side interface is either from the DS3 interface via the M13 multiplex or
from the SONET/SDH Drop bus via the VT1.5, TU-11, VT2 or TU-12
demapper.
System side interface is either serial clock and data, MVIP or SBI bus.
Frames in the presence of and detects the “Japanese Yellow” alarm.
Provides external access for up to two de-jittered recovered T1 clocks.
Each one of 21 E1 receiver sections:
Frames to ITU-T G.704 basic and CRC-4 multiframe formatted E1 signals.
The framing procedures are consistent ITU-T G.706 specifications.
Provides an HDLC interface with 128 bytes of buffering for terminating the
national use bit data link.
Extracts 4-bit codewords from the E1 national use bits as specified in
ETS 300 233.
V5.2 link indication signal detection.
